HIGH SCHOOL
Attended Roosevelt High School…as a JUNIOR, named All-Metro first team quarterback after completing 123 of 199 passes for 2,704 yards, 32 touchdowns and two interceptions in nine games…completed 15-of-17 passes for 374 yards and six touchdowns in win over Seattle Prep…career-high 477 passing yards and four touchdowns in win over Bishop Blanchet…as a SENIOR, helped team to 8-4 record and a semifinal showing in Washington 3A State Championship…completed 117 passes on 188 attempts for 2519 yards with 24 touchdowns against six interceptions...3A Metro Player of the Year and All-Metro First Team…threw for 300 yards and two touchdowns on 7-of-14 passing in season-opening win over Seattle Prep…had three games with three touchdown passes…in 20 career games at Roosevelt, completed 240-of-387 passes (62 percent) for 5,223 yards, 56 touchdowns, against just eight interceptions…rushed 54 times for 401 yards and five TDs…rated three-star prospect by 247Sports.com and ESPN.com…rated No. 91 quarterback prospect in the country and No. 18 prospect in Washington by ESPN.com.
